1 2 static char help[] = "Tests MatMPIAIJSetPreallocationCSR()\n\n"; 3 4 /*T 5 Concepts: partitioning 6 Processors: 4 7 T*/ 8 9 /* 10 Include "petscmat.h" so that we can use matrices. Note that this file 11 automatically includes: 12 petscsys.h - base PETSc routines petscvec.h - vectors 13 petscmat.h - matrices 14 petscis.h - index sets 15 petscviewer.h - viewers 16 */ 17 #include <petscmat.h> 18 19 int main(int argc,char **args) 20 { 21 Mat A; 22 PetscInt *ia,*ja; 23 PetscErrorCode ierr; 24 PetscMPIInt rank,size; 25 26 ierr = PetscInitialize(&argc,&args,(char*)0,help);if (ierr) return ierr; 27 ierr = MPI_Comm_size(PETSC_COMM_WORLD,&size);CHKERRMPI(ierr); 28 if (size != 4) SETERRQ(PETSC_COMM_WORLD,PETSC_ERR_WRONG_MPI_SIZE,"Must run with 4 processors"); 29 ierr = MPI_Comm_rank(PETSC_COMM_WORLD,&rank);CHKERRMPI(ierr); 30 31 ierr = PetscMalloc1(5,&ia);CHKERRQ(ierr); 32 ierr = PetscMalloc1(16,&ja);CHKERRQ(ierr); 33 if (!rank) { 34 ja[0] = 1; ja[1] = 4; ja[2] = 0; ja[3] = 2; ja[4] = 5; ja[5] = 1; ja[6] = 3; ja[7] = 6; 35 ja[8] = 2; ja[9] = 7; 36 ia[0] = 0; ia[1] = 2; ia[2] = 5; ia[3] = 8; ia[4] = 10; 37 } else if (rank == 1) { 38 ja[0] = 0; ja[1] = 5; ja[2] = 8; ja[3] = 1; ja[4] = 4; ja[5] = 6; ja[6] = 9; ja[7] = 2; 39 ja[8] = 5; ja[9] = 7; ja[10] = 10; ja[11] = 3; ja[12] = 6; ja[13] = 11; 40 ia[0] = 0; ia[1] = 3; ia[2] = 7; ia[3] = 11; ia[4] = 14; 41 } else if (rank == 2) { 42 ja[0] = 4; ja[1] = 9; ja[2] = 12; ja[3] = 5; ja[4] = 8; ja[5] = 10; ja[6] = 13; ja[7] = 6; 43 ja[8] = 9; ja[9] = 11; ja[10] = 14; ja[11] = 7; ja[12] = 10; ja[13] = 15; 44 ia[0] = 0; ia[1] = 3; ia[2] = 7; ia[3] = 11; ia[4] = 14; 45 } else { 46 ja[0] = 8; ja[1] = 13; ja[2] = 9; ja[3] = 12; ja[4] = 14; ja[5] = 10; ja[6] = 13; ja[7] = 15; 47 ja[8] = 11; ja[9] = 14; 48 ia[0] = 0; ia[1] = 2; ia[2] = 5; ia[3] = 8; ia[4] = 10; 49 } 50 51 ierr = MatCreate(PETSC_COMM_WORLD,&A);CHKERRQ(ierr); 52 ierr = MatSetSizes(A,4,4,16,16);CHKERRQ(ierr); 53 ierr = MatSetType(A,MATMPIAIJ);CHKERRQ(ierr); 54 ierr = MatMPIAIJSetPreallocationCSR(A,ia,ja,NULL);CHKERRQ(ierr); 55 ierr = PetscFree(ia);CHKERRQ(ierr); 56 ierr = PetscFree(ja);CHKERRQ(ierr); 57 ierr = MatView(A,PETSC_VIEWER_STDOUT_WORLD);CHKERRQ(ierr); 58 ierr = MatDestroy(&A);CHKERRQ(ierr); 59 ierr = PetscFinalize(); 60 return ierr; 61 } 62 63 /*TEST 64 65 test: 66 nsize: 4 67 68 TEST*/ 69
